Attempted to upgrade from 18.04 to the newer LTS rel 20.04. Process stopped and a pop-up window indicated that a bug made the upgrade to fail, suggesting to report the bug via "ubuntu-bug ubuntu-release-upghrader-core" as I did, since I couldn't find any clue after checking the suggested logs.
